K-535 ‘Yuri Dolgorukiy‘ ' is a strategic Russian nuclear submarine, belonging to the 4th generation. The main ship of Project 955 ‘Borey‘ is named in honor of Prince Yuri Vladimirovich Dolgorukiy, considered the founder of Moscow. Today it is one of the most sophisticated missile submarines in the world. In addition to torpedoes, the ‘Yuri Dolgorukiy‘ is equipped with 16 strategic long-range missiles ‘Bulava‘ with multiple guided warheads, capable of overcoming any existing missile defence systems. By 2020 it is planned to complete a series of 8 ships of the ‘Borey - class, these boats will be the base of the marine part of the nuclear triad of the Russian Federation Armed Forces.
